By 2026, social commerce in Venezuela has seen significant growth, with over 3.2 million users engaging in online shopping via social media platforms. Urban areas dominate this trend, with 68% of the urban population participating, reflecting increased internet penetration and smartphone usage. The average spending of approximately 120,000 Venezuelan bolívares (around $300) indicates a steadily growing consumer confidence in digital transactions and online marketplaces.

Platforms like Instagram, WhatsApp, and Facebook remain dominant, facilitating easy peer-to-peer sales and brand promotions. The slight female majority among users suggests targeted marketing opportunities. As social commerce matures, local businesses are leveraging these platforms to expand their reach, emphasizing the importance of mobile-friendly interfaces and secure payment options for sustained growth and consumer trust.

What factors are driving social commerce growth in Venezuela?

Increased internet access, smartphone penetration, and social media engagement are key factors fueling the rise of social commerce in Venezuela.

Are there any challenges faced by social commerce platforms in Venezuela?

Challenges include payment security concerns, limited digital payment infrastructure, and economic instability affecting consumer confidence.
